The Nasty Sweep. 6 targets.

1-2-3-4-5-6

2-3-4-5-6

3-4-5-6

4-5-6

5-6

6

21 rounds

Probably called something else but it's what we call it.

A true regressive sweep.

The progressive would be:

1

1-2

1-2-3

1-2-3-4

1-2-3-4-5

1-2-3-4-5-6

 

And it's opposite!

1-2-3-4-5-6

1-2-3-4-5

1-2-3-4

1-2-3

1-2

1

 

Now keep those straight in your mind from one stage to the next!

I'll start you on this journey with a couple of easy principles:

 

Four targets in a bank - that lets a continuous Nevada sweep work well.    1-2-3-4-3-2-1  is a magazine full.  Single, double, triple taps if you want.

 

Three targets in a bank - a two-reverse continuous Nevada sweep    1-2-3-2-1-2-3  is a magazine full.  Add multiple taps as well.

 

Five targets don't work well for a Nevada sweep until you are willing to shoot 35 shots at that one set of 5 targets.  (At least as far as my thinking has gone.)

 

What have you folks figured out?

When considering the change to 7 in the magazine the Committee gave serious thought to the rifle.

We believe that MOST rifle sequences will go to 7 rounds in order to keep engagement sequences similar.

The rifle is the least emphasized firearm in WBAS.
